Description

A kind of method for aligning of thickness change steel plate
Technical field
The invention belongs to steel rolling process technical field, more particularly to a kind of intermediate thin, the thickness change of two thickness The method for aligning of steel plate.
Background technology
With the continuous expansion of cut deal purposes, the demand of user is also being continually changing, and centre occurs frequently The order of the thick thickness change steel plate in thin, two.Because steel plate requires that intermediate thin, two are thick, and thickness becomes Change larger, therefore steel-plate shape wooden dipper Qu Yanchong after rolling, and according to conventional steel plates straightening method, then at all It can not be aligned on cold straightener, so as to can not normally deliver goods.
The content of the invention
It is contemplated that there is provided one for the problem that can not align of the thickness change steel plate for overcoming intermediate thin, two thick Planting can ensure that steel plate unevenness meets standard requirement, realize the method for aligning for the thickness change steel plate smoothly delivered goods.
Therefore, the technical solution that the present invention is taken is:
A kind of method for aligning of thickness change steel plate, for the tool of the thick thickness change steel plate in intermediate thin, two Body method for aligning is:
(1) straightener roll gap and PLC aligning model are set according to steel plate head thickness;
(2) steel plate head is aligned manually, after the steel plate center section of thickness of thin enters straightener, Thickness according to steel plate center section manually adjusts straightener roll gap, is then aligned;
(3) after steel plate tail enters straightener, according to the manual lifting straightener roll gap of steel plate tail thickness, Then aligned;
(4) every steel plate is back and forth aligned at least 3 times according to the method described above, untill steel plate unevenness is up to standard.
Beneficial effects of the present invention are:
The inventive method is simple and easy to apply, and overcoming intermediate thin, the thickness change steel plate of two thickness can not align Problem, can effectively ensure that steel plate unevenness meets standard and the requirement of user, realizes thickness change steel plate The smoothly supply of material, successful experience is provided for small lot production thickness change steel plate.
Embodiment
Embodiment 1:
Steel plate head and afterbody thickness are 21mm, and center section thickness is 16mm.
1st, straightener roll gap and PLC aligning model are set according to steel plate head thickness 21mm.
2nd, steel plate head is aligned manually, after thickness 16mm steel plate center section enters straightener, Thickness according to steel plate center section manually adjusts straightener roll gap, is then aligned.
3rd, after steel plate tail enters straightener, according still further to the manual lifting straighteners of steel plate tail thickness 21mm Roll gap, is then aligned.
4th, every steel plate is back and forth aligned 3 times according to the method described above, until steel plate unevenness reaches that standard is defined as Only, so as to complete the aligning of thickness change steel plate.
Embodiment 2:
Steel plate head and afterbody thickness are 24mm, and center section thickness is 18mm.
1st, straightener roll gap and PLC aligning model are set according to steel plate head thickness 24mm.
2nd, steel plate head is aligned manually, after thickness 18mm steel plate center section enters straightener, Thickness according to steel plate center section manually adjusts straightener roll gap, is then aligned.
3rd, after steel plate tail enters straightener, according still further to the manual lifting straighteners of steel plate tail thickness 24mm Roll gap, is then aligned.
4th, every steel plate is back and forth aligned 5 times according to the method described above, until steel plate unevenness reaches that standard is defined as Only, so as to complete the aligning of thickness change steel plate.
